Farmer at the dental expert, Johann Liss, c. 161617 Dental cavity was low in pre-agricultural societies, however the advent of farming culture regarding 10,000 years ago correlated with a rise in dental cavity (dental caries).




The tale of the worm is additionally found in the, and as late as the 14th century advertisement the surgeon Man de Chauliac still advertised the belief that worms create dental caries. Dishes for the therapy of tooth pain, infections and loose teeth are spread out throughout the Ebers Papyrus, Kahun Papyri, Brugsch Papyrus, and Hearst papyrus of Old Egypt. In the 18th century BC, the Code of Hammurabi referenced dental removal twice as it pertaining to penalty. Exam of the remains of some old Egyptians and Greco-Romans reveals early attempts at oral prosthetics. However, it is possible the prosthetics were prepared after fatality for visual factors. Ancient Greek scholars Hippocrates and Aristotle covered dental care, consisting of the eruption pattern of teeth, dealing with decayed teeth and gum condition, extracting teeth with forceps, and making use of cords to maintain loosened teeth and fractured jaws.

Historically, oral extractions have actually been used to deal with a range of health problems. During the Middle Ages and throughout the 19th century, dentistry was not a career in itself, and commonly oral procedures were executed by barbers or general medical professionals. Barbers typically restricted their technique to drawing out teeth which relieved pain and linked persistent tooth infection.

In the 14th century, Individual de Chauliac most likely created the dental pelican (resembling a pelican's beak) which was made use of to perform oral removals up till the late 18th century. The pelican was replaced by the oral secret which, consequently, was changed by contemporary forceps in the 19th century. In the UK, the Dental expert Act was passed in 1878 and the British Dental Association created in 1879. In the very same year, Francis Brodie Imlach was the first ever dentist to be chosen President of the Royal College of Surgeons (Edinburgh), elevating dentistry onto a par with professional surgery for the very first time.


Sound exposure can create excessive excitement of the hearing mechanism, which damages the delicate frameworks of the inner ear. Regulations specify that the permissible sound exposure degrees for individuals is 90 dBA.


Time restrictions are placed on just how long a person can stay in an atmosphere above 85 dBA prior to it causes hearing loss. The exposure time comes to be shorter as the dBA level boosts.


Dental Innovations Things To Know Before You Buy


While a bulk of the devices do not surpass 75 dBA, long term direct exposure over many years can result in hearing loss or problems of tinnitus. Few dental professionals have reported making use of personal hearing protective devices, which could offset any potential hearing loss or ringing in the next ears. There is an activity in modern-day dental care to put a higher emphasis on high-grade scientific evidence in decision-making.


It is a method to dental wellness that needs the application and assessment of appropriate scientific data associated with the patient's oral and clinical wellness. Along with the dental professional's professional ability and expertise, EBD permits dental practitioners to remain up to day on the most up to date procedures and clients to receive improved therapy.
